Reps advance bill to regulate nutrition profession, curb quackery in Nigeria
The Nigerian House of Representatives is advancing a bill to regulate the nutrition profession and curb quackery. The legislation aims to strengthen public health, improve professional standards, and ensure accountability through a statutory regulatory framework.
